What is the difference between Remote Building Code Plan Reviewer vs Remote Building Inspector?

AspectRemote Building Code Plan ReviewerRemote Building Inspector
CredentialsTypically requires building code certifications, such as ICC or local authority licensesRequires similar certifications, often ICC certifications for inspectors
Work EnvironmentPrimarily office-based, reviewing plans remotelyField-based, inspecting construction sites remotely or on-site
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by municipalities, architectural firms, and construction companies for plan reviewEmployed by local governments, construction firms, and inspection agencies for site inspections

The main difference is that Remote Building Code Plan Reviewers focus on analyzing construction plans remotely to ensure compliance with codes, while Remote Building Inspectors conduct on-site or remote inspections to verify construction adherence. Both roles require similar certifications but differ in their primary responsibilities and work environments.

Job description

Job Description
The Hospital Inpatient Coding Specialist reviews inpatient medical records and assigns International Classification of Diseases, Tenth Revision, Clinical Modification (ICD-10 CM) diagnosis and International Classification of Diseases, Tenth Revision, Procedure Coding System (ICD-10-PCS) procedure codes that derives an All Patient Refined Diagnosis Related Group (APR-DRG) or Medical Severity Diagnosis Related Group (MS-DRG) for optimal reimbursement. The Hospital Inpatient Coding Specialist will work in collaboration with the Clinical Documentation Integrity Specialist at times to ensure accuracy consistent with Centra's coding policies. The Hospital Inpatient Coding Specialist will abstract pertinent information according to established guidelines for the organization and will formulate provider queries to clarify information.
Responsibilities
Assigns diagnosis and procedure codes.
Verifies accuracy of DRG
Accurately abstracts required information.
Initiates provider coding queries in compliance with coding guidelines and policies where appropriate.
Meets productivity standard of 2 charts per hour or higher.
Meets coding accuracy of 95% or higher.
Verifies and assigns discharge status codes.
Ensures presence of a completed Medicaid certification prior to finalizing coding.
Appropriately assigns the Hospital Acquired condition (HAC) and Present on Admission (POA) indicator for each diagnosis.
Communicate with Clinical Documentation Integrity (CDI) Specialist via email, phone, or other methods regarding accounts.
Participates in team, organization and educational meetings.
Maintains and continually enhances coding competency, through participation in educational programs, reading official coding publications such as the American Hospital Association's (AHA) Coding Clinic for ICD-10-CM/PCS, AHA Coding Clinic for HCPCS, AMA CPT Assistant) to stay abreast of changes in codes, coding guidelines, regulatory and other requirements.
Maintains coding credential(s) by completing continuing education requirements of credits per year.
Assist in achieving department goals of Accounts Receivable days in regard to Discharged Not Final Billed (DNFB)
Other Functions:
Observes confidentiality and safeguards all patient related information.
Remote home office skills including PC use and maintenance, knowledge of Microsoft Office products including Excel and Outlook.
Communicates in a positive and professional manner with patients, providers, and staff.
Demonstrates ability to work independently.
Demonstrates ability to adjust to changes in workflow.
Thoroughness and attention to detail
Performs other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
Required Qualifications:
High School Diploma or equivalent
One or more of the following certifications required: RHIA, RHIT, CCS or CCA
Minimum of 2 years acute care inpatient coding experience required.
Experience in coding across multiple specialties within a hospital coding environment and remote coding experience preferred.
Demonstrated proficiency in ICD-10-CM and ICD-10-PCS by passing coding competency assessment administered before hire.
Demonstrated proficiency in medical terminology, anatomy and physiology, and disease process by passing coding competency assessment administered before hire.
Good working knowledge of Inpatient Prospective Payment System (RPPS), Diagnosis Related Group (DRG) methodologies, Severity of Illness (SOI), and Risk of Mortality (ROM)
